pandas 2.2.1支持xlsxwriter 3.2.0吗

pandas 2.2.1支持xlsxwriter 3.2.0吗

pandas 2.2.1支持xlsxwriter 3.2.0吗

今天我们来探讨一个关于Python数据处理中常用库的问题:pandas 2.2.1是否支持xlsxwriter 3.2.0。在日常工作中,我们经常会用到pandas进行数据处理和分析,而在将处理好的数据保存为Excel文件时,常常会用到xlsxwriter这个库。因此,了解这两个库之间的兼容性情况是非常重要的。

pandas与xlsxwriter简介

首先,让我们简单介绍一下pandas和xlsxwriter这两个库。

  • pandas:pandas是一个开源的数据分析库,提供了数据结构和数据分析工具,让用户能够快速简单地处理数据。pandas最常用的数据结构是Series(一维数据)和DataFrame(二维数据),它们能够帮助用户高效地处理和分析数据。

  • xlsxwriter:xlsxwriter是Python的一个库,用于将数据写入Excel文件。它是一个功能强大的库,支持多种格式的Excel文件,并提供了许多自定义选项,可以让用户灵活地控制Excel文件的生成过程。

pandas和xlsxwriter的版本兼容性

在使用不同的Python库时,版本兼容性是一个常见的问题。有些库会对其他库的版本有一定的要求,不同版本之间可能会有一些不一致的地方。因此,我们需要确保所使用的库的版本是兼容的,才能顺利地进行开发工作。

对于pandas和xlsxwriter这两个库来说,它们之间的版本兼容性也是需要我们留意的。在使用pandas 2.2.1和xlsxwriter 3.2.0时,我们需要确认它们之间是否存在兼容性问题。

测试pandas 2.2.1与xlsxwriter 3.2.0的兼容性

为了测试pandas 2.2.1与xlsxwriter 3.2.0的兼容性,我们可以简单地编写一个程序,尝试将一个DataFrame写入Excel文件中。如果两个库之间存在版本兼容性问题,程序运行时可能会出现错误。

首先,我们需要安装pandas和xlsxwriter库。可以通过pip install pandas xlsxwriter命令来安装这两个库。

接下来,我们编写一个简单的Python程序来测试pandas 2.2.1与xlsxwriter 3.2.0的兼容性。代码如下:

import pandas as pd

# 创建一个DataFrame
data = {
    'Name': ['Alice', 'Bob', 'Charlie'],
    'Age': [25, 30, 35],
    'City': ['New York', 'San Francisco', 'Los Angeles']
}
df = pd.DataFrame(data)

# 将DataFrame写入Excel文件
writer = pd.ExcelWriter('output.xlsx', engine='xlsxwriter')
df.to_excel(writer, sheet_name='Sheet1', index=False)
writer.save()

通过运行上面的代码,我们可以将一个简单的DataFrame写入名为output.xlsx的Excel文件中。如果程序能够正常运行并生成output.xlsx文件,那么说明pandas 2.2.1与xlsxwriter 3.2.0是兼容的;如果程序出现错误,则可能存在版本兼容性问题。

结论

通过测试我们发现,pandas 2.2.1与xlsxwriter 3.2.0是兼容的。上面的测试程序成功地将DataFrame写入了Excel文件中,没有出现任何错误。因此,我们可以放心地在pandas 2.2.1中使用xlsxwriter 3.2.0来进行Excel文件的处理。

总而言之,了解不同库之间的版本兼容性是非常重要的,在使用pandas和xlsxwriter这两个库时,我们需要留意它们之间的版本要求,确保它们能够正常地配合使用。

Camera课程

Python教程

Java教程

Web教程

数据库教程

图形图像教程

办公软件教程

Linux教程

计算机教程

大数据教程

开发工具教程